Arteta is the unsung hero for me. He has given up on his natural position and is doing a more defensive job and to me is excelling in it. He has made good tackles and interceptions in both the matches.
However i think his talent will be better used further up the pitch.

I agree with that. Even last season, he wasn't able to play as high up the pitch as he was used to at Everton, thanks to Song's lack of defensive discipline. Arteta does a good job as acting DM, but I think he could play a big role in our offense going forward, if we were to get a new DM. His long-range shots can be deadly.

The question is who will buy walcott? In the BPL most likely interest will come from liverpool, but outside BPL, can we see a interest for him. And given Rahim Sterling's performance today liverpool may decide against buying another winger. They are having enough problems with Downing.

Walcott's career will be better served by staying at arsenal. And if rumors of his 100000 pound salary demand is true, good luck to him finding another club.
